Hiking Trail Conditions Report
Peaks
Peaks Mt. Flume, Mt. Liberty, Little Haystack Mountain, Mt. Lincoln, Mt. Truman, Mt. Lafayette, NH
Trails
Trails: Lincoln Woods Trail, Osseo Trail, Franconia Ridge Trail
Date of Hike
Date of Hike: Saturday, May 25, 2019
Parking/Access Road Notes
Parking/Access Road Notes:  
Surface Conditions
Surface Conditions: Dry Trail, Wet Trail, Snow/Ice - Monorail (Stable), Mud - Significant, Snow/Ice - Monorail (Unstable) 
Recommended Equipment
Recommended Equipment: Light Traction 
Water Crossing Notes
Water Crossing Notes: No crossings 
Trail Maintenance Notes
Trail Maintenance Notes: Franconia ridge between Liberty and Haystack has several blowdowns.  
Dog-Related Notes
Dog-Related Notes:  
Bugs
Bugs: Not bad.  
Lost and Found
Lost and Found:  
 
Comments
Comments: Nothing very remarkable. My feet got soaked. I don’t know if there is any way to avoid that without wearing winter boots. There is a lot of mud and wet snow up near 4000’ and in the trees. I’d wear spikes all the way from the top of the wooden ladders on Osseo all the way to Little Haystack. The monorail is wet and slippery and starting to rot. I don’t think anyone wearing sneakers was happy there.
